Before & after: A cycle track transformation in Amsterdam. Smooth asphalt replacing tiles makes cycling more comfortable, clear colour contrast aids visually impaired pedestrians, and added greenery separates bikes from traffic, helps rainwater retention & eventual shade from trees. A win for all!

Paris’ Place de la Concorde, currently a traffic sewer at the very heart of the city, will be transformed into a primarily pedestrian zone, with large landscaped areas, more than 100 new trees, & a direct stair down to the Seine River.
